About Pablo Fenjves

  • Pablo F.
  • Fenjves (born 1953) is an American screenwriter and ghostwriter based in Los Angeles, California.
  • His screenwriting credits include the 1995 film The Affair, Man on a Ledge, released in January 2012, and a string of television movies.
  • Fenjves ghostwrote the book If I Did It, an account of the O.
  • J.
  • Simpson murder case. Born in Caracas, Venezuela, on August 16, 1953, to Hungarian survivors of the Holocaust, Fenjves went to college in Illinois.
  • His first journalism job was in Canada.
  • He joined the National Enquirer in Florida in the late 1970s, where he befriended Judith Regan.Fenjves has ghostwritten more than a dozen books, including two number one New York Times Best-Sellers (Witness and Blood Brother).
  • Fenjves also ghostwrote the autobiographies and memoirs of Bernie Mac, Janice Dickinson, and music producer David Foster.
